SAMTEC TFC-149-02-L-D-A-K-TR is a 98-position Tiger Eye cost-effective dual-row terminal strip with 0.050 inch pitch, polarization key, and tape-and-reel packaging for SMT assembly. Frequently Asked Questions
What distinguishes the Tiger Eye contact design in the TFC-149-02-L-D-A-K-TR from standard gold-plated SFM sockets?
The Tiger Eye contact system uses a proprietary stamped beam geometry that achieves reliable wiping contact at lower material cost than full gold-plated alternatives, making the TFC series suitable for cost-sensitive applications where hundreds of mating cycles are needed but the budget does not justify premium gold plating across all 98 positions at 0.050 inch pitch.
For a 98-pin dual-row design at 0.050 inch pitch, how does the TFC-149-02-L-D-A-K-TR compare in board area to a 0.100 inch pitch alternative?
A 98-position dual-row connector at 0.050 inch pitch occupies roughly 25% of the PCB footprint of an equivalent 0.100 inch pitch version. For 98 pins at 0.050 inch, the mated length along the row is approximately 49 x 1.27 mm = 62 mm, whereas a 0.100 inch pitch equivalent would span 124 mm, freeing significant board space for other components in compact designs.
Can the TFC-149-02-L-D-A-K-TR be used as a lower-cost substitute for the SFM-149 series in a new design?
Yes, the TFC-149-02-L-D-A-K-TR is designed as a cost-effective alternative to the SFM-149 series sharing the same 98-position dual-row, 0.050 inch pitch footprint. Designers should verify that the Tiger Eye contact's specified insertion force, mating cycle rating, and current capacity per pin (typically 0.5 A to 1 A at the 0.050 inch pitch) meet their application requirements before substituting.
